Understanding Caravan Finance Options
Before we get into the nitty-gritty of PSEI Bestse, let's chat a bit about caravan finance in general. Guys, getting a caravan is a pretty big purchase, often way more than your average car. That's why understanding your finance options is super crucial. You've got a few main routes to go down. First up, there's the traditional secured caravan loan. This is where the caravan itself acts as security for the loan. It often means you'll get a better interest rate because the lender has less risk. Then you might have personal loans, which are unsecured, meaning no asset is tied to it, but they usually come with higher interest rates. Some people even consider using their home equity, but that can be a bit riskier as your home is on the line if you can't make repayments. Potential Downsides and What to Watch Out For
Alright guys, it's not all sunshine and rainbows, so we need to talk about the potential downsides and what you should be super careful about when looking at PSEI Bestse caravan finance reviews. One of the biggest red flags is hidden fees. Some lenders might advertise a low interest rate, but then hit you with hefty application fees, ongoing account management fees, or hefty charges for making early repayments. Always, always, always read the fine print. Ask for a full breakdown of all costs involved before you sign anything. If a provider is cagey about this, it's a big warning sign. Another potential issue is inflexible loan terms. Maybe their repayment schedules are too rigid and don't allow for adjustments if your income fluctuates. This could lead to missed payments and late fees, which can seriously damage your credit score. If reviews mention difficulty in restructuring payments or a lack of understanding from the lender during tough times, that's a concern. Slow or poor customer service is another common complaint you might see. If it takes ages to get a response to an email or phone call, or if the staff seem unhelpful or uninformed, it can turn a simple process into a frustrating ordeal. Imagine trying to sort out a problem with your loan when you're already on the road – you need a provider that's responsive and efficient. Misleading advertising can also be a problem. Sometimes, the advertised rates are only for the most creditworthy customers, and you might end up with a much higher rate. Always check the representative APR to get a true picture of the cost. Also, be wary of providers that pressure you into making a decision quickly. Take your time, compare offers, and make sure you're comfortable with all the terms. Lastly, consider the reputational risk. If multiple reviews mention serious issues, like problems with loan contracts or unfair debt collection practices, steer clear. Your peace of mind is worth more than a slightly lower advertised rate. When you're sifting through PSEI Bestse caravan finance reviews, keep these potential pitfalls in mind. A good finance deal is one that's not only affordable but also transparent, flexible, and backed by reliable customer support.
How to Compare Caravan Finance Providers
So, you've looked at PSEI Bestse caravan finance reviews, but how do you make sure they're the best option for you compared to everyone else out there? Good question, guys! Comparing caravan finance providers is key to snagging a great deal. First off, compare interest rates (APR). Don't just look at the headline rate; look at the representative APR, which gives you a more accurate picture of the total cost including fees. Use online comparison tools, but also get direct quotes from a few different lenders. Secondly, examine the loan terms and flexibility. Can you choose a repayment period that suits your cash flow? Are there options for extra repayments or early settlement without hefty penalties? A rigid loan can be a real headache down the line. Thirdly, look at the fees. Get a clear list of all potential fees: application fees, ongoing charges, late payment fees, early exit fees. The lender with the lowest advertised rate might not be the cheapest overall if their fees are high. Fourth, assess the customer service and application process. Read reviews, check their website, and maybe even give them a call. Is it easy to apply? Are they responsive to queries? A smooth process can save you a lot of stress. Fifth, consider the lender's reputation and reliability. Are they well-established? What do independent review sites say? Look for signs of trustworthiness and a good track record. Sixth, check for specific caravan finance features. Some lenders specialize in vehicle finance and might offer better terms or understand the nuances of caravan ownership better than a general bank. Finally, read the contract carefully. Before signing anything, understand every clause. Don't be afraid to ask for clarification.
